Product Details

The Honeywell 51400993-100, also cataloged as the 51400993-100 Enhanced Operator Keyboard Assembly, operates as a dedicated hardware component for operator command input and process key matrix encoding within Honeywell TDC 3000 console systems. It routes tactile membrane switch activations directly to host operator station electronics to execute real-time control actions.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Does replacing the membrane key assembly require software re-configuration at the station?

A: No, the hardware assembly operates via fixed physical key-matrix address decoding and interfaces directly without host station software modifications.

Q: Can the keyboard module be inserted into an energized console station?

A: Hot-insertion is discouraged; disconnecting logic-level power prior to cabling prevents transient voltage spikes on the console signal bus.

Field Installation Guidelines

  1. Disconnect console power and field loop power before mounting or servicing the keyboard assembly.
  2. Align the membrane chassis correctly within the operator station cutout to avoid mechanical stress on the ribbon connectors.
  3. Fasten all panel retention hardware to establish a low-impedance ground bond with the main enclosure frame.
  4. Route the internal interface cable away from high-voltage AC conductors to limit electromagnetic field coupling.
  5. Verify cable connector retention locks are fully latched before applying power to the operator station.
